For those who were wondering what was in the package.. I received it last week and finally got a chance to look through. Nothing too crazy in there but as a relatively new collector, it was nice to get some coins to help build/bolster some of the date sets I've been working on. Most coins received were circulated and in varying conditions. Regardless, for $0.99 I'm happy to get whatever's coming to me! Here's the breakdown:


-2 loonies (95,09)
-43 nickel dollars (mostly 1976,1978,1979 and some 80s. The 70s ones were all MS)
-2 RCMP 1973 silver dollars

-2 half dollars ('70, '80) both MS
-3 USD half dollars - 40% silver

-44 quarters - various commemoratives

-11 various dimes - mostly MS taken out of date sets from the 70s, still in the plastic

-241 nickels - mostly King George:
